Full Recipe:

Ingredients:

  • 6 English muffins, split and cut into cubes
  • 1 ½ cups cooked ham, diced
  • 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
  • ½ cup shredded Swiss cheese
  • 6 large eggs
  • 2 cups whole milk
  • 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• ¼ teaspoon black pepper
  • ½ teaspoon onion powder
  • ½ teaspoon garlic powder
  • ¼ teaspoon paprika
  • 2 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ted
  • 1 tablespoon chopped fresh parsley (optional, for garnish)

Directions:

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ease a 9×13-inch baking dish.
  2. Spread half of the cubed English muffins evenly in the baking dish.
  3. Layer half of the ham, cheddar cheese, and Swiss cheese on top.
  4. Repeat with the remaining English muffins, ham, and cheese.
  5. In a large bowl, whisk together the eggs, milk, Dijon mustard, salt, black pepper, onion powder, garlic powder, and paprika.
  6. Pour the egg mixture evenly over the casserole, ensuring all the bread cubes are soaked.
  7. Drizzle the melted butter over the top.
  8. Cover and let sit for at least 30 minutes, or overnight in the refrigerator.
  9. Bake for 40-45 minutes, or until the top is golden and the center is set.
  10. Remove from oven, let cool for 5 minutes, and garnish with chopped parsley before serving.

Prep Time: 15 minutes | Cooking Time: 45 minutes | Total Time: 1 hour

Kcal: 320 kcal | Servings: 6 servings

The Origins and Popularity of Breakfast Casseroles

Breakfast casseroles have been a staple in American kitchens for decades. They became particularly popular in the mid-20th century as people sought ways to make hearty, flavorful meals using common pantry staples. The idea of layering bread, eggs, cheese, and meats in a baking dish and allowing the ingredients to meld together while cooking made it a practical and delicious meal option.

The ham and cheese combination has long been a favorite, especially for breakfast. From croque monsieur sandwiches in France to classic American ham and cheese sandwiches, this flavor pairing is well-loved worldwide. The addition of English muffins in this casserole adds a delightful toasty texture and a slight tang that complements the savory ham and creamy cheese.

Ingredient Breakdown and Variations

Main Ingredients

  • English Muffins – Traditional English muffins provide the best texture, but you can substitute with whole wheat, sourdough, or even bagels for a different flavor.
  • Ham – Diced ham adds protein and a smoky-salty flavor. You can also use bacon, sausage, or turkey for a variation.
  • Cheese – A mix of cheddar and Swiss cheese provides a great balance of sharpness and creaminess. Feel free to experiment with Gruyère, Monterey Jack, or even pepper jack for a spicier kick.
  • Eggs and Milk Mixture – The custard-like base binds everything together. Dijon mustard, onion powder, garlic powder, and paprika enhance the flavor profile.
  • Butter – Adds richness and ensures a crisp, golden-brown top layer.

Creative Variations

  1. Vegetarian Option – Replace ham with sautéed mushrooms, spinach, bell peppers, or sun-dried tomatoes for a meat-free version.
  2. Low-Carb/Keto-Friendly – Swap English muffins for a low-carb bread alternative or use extra eggs and cheese to create a crustless version.
  3. Spicy Kick – Add chopped jalapeños or red pepper flakes for some heat.
  4. Dairy-Free – Use almond milk or oat milk and dairy-free cheese for a lactose-intolerant-friendly casserole.
  5. Extra Protein Boost – Add cooked chicken, turkey sausage, or crumbled bacon for an even heartier dish.

Tips for Making the Best Breakfast Casserole

  1. Let It Rest – Allow the casserole to sit for at least 30 minutes before baking, or refrigerate it overnight for the best texture and flavor absorption.
  2. Use Stale Bread – If your English muffins are fresh, toast them slightly before using them to prevent sogginess.
  3. Don’t Overbake – Bake until the center is just set to keep the casserole soft and creamy. Overbaking may result in a rubbery texture.
  4. Garnish for Freshness – A sprinkle of chopped parsley, chives, or even green onions adds color and freshness.
  5. Serve with Sides – Pair with fresh fruit, a green salad, or crispy breakfast potatoes for a complete meal.

How to Store and Reheat Leftovers

One of the best things about this casserole is that it stores well for future meals.

  • Refrigerate: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days.
  • Freeze: You can freeze individual portions wrapped in plastic wrap and foil for up to 3 months.
  • Reheat: Warm it in the oven at 300°F (150°C) for 10-15 minutes or microwave for 1-2 minutes until heated through.
